Latest Patents

One of Labun's notable inventions is a structure and method for protecting a passenger during a crash. This method incorporates a moveable seat equipped with an energy absorber (EA) that allows the seat to stroke a finite distance, helping to decelerate the passenger in a controlled manner. The design features a selection of a plurality of fixed profile EAs that can be engaged to provide a tailored EA composite profile, adapted to the occupant's weight and the anticipated crash environment. This innovative approach applies a frequency matched, low onset force to the seat, effectively reducing potential issues related to dynamic overshoot of the passenger's spine.

Career Highlights

Throughout his career, Lance C Labun has been associated with reputable companies focusing on engineering and safety solutions. He worked at Simula, Inc. and Safe, Inc., where he applied his expertise and creativity to develop cutting-edge technologies that prioritize passenger safety.
